Bran Castle (German: Törzburg; Hungarian: Törcsvár) is a castle near Bran in the area of Braşov, Romania. It is a national monument and landmark in Romania. The fortress lies on the border between Transylvania and Wallachia, on Highway 73.

The castle is known as "Dracula's Castle". It was used as the home of Dracula in Bram Stoker's Dracula.
